Why Choosing the Right Demolition Company Matters

Demolition can involve structural materials, heavy machinery, electrical systems, plumbing, concrete, and large amounts of debris. Without proper planning, a demolition project may create unnecessary safety risks, delays, or additional cleanup costs. Professional demolition contractors chicago il understand the importance of assessing the property before work begins. They review the structure, identify possible hazards, determine the best demolition method, and plan how materials will be removed from the site. This preparation helps reduce unexpected problems during the project. Experienced demolition professionals also understand that every property is different. A small residential structure may require a different approach than a large commercial building or a concrete-heavy construction site. A customized plan helps ensure that the work is completed with the right tools, equipment, and workforce.

Some demolition projects involve removing only part of a structure. Selective demolition may be needed when a property owner wants to preserve certain walls, rooms, foundations, or building features. This type of work requires careful control and attention to detail to avoid damaging areas that will remain.

Concrete Demolition and Debris Removal

Concrete demolition is another important service for property owners and construction teams. Old sidewalks, driveways, patios, foundations, slabs, parking areas, and damaged concrete structures may need to be removed before new work can begin.

Concrete removal often requires specialized equipment because concrete is heavy and difficult to break apart manually. Professional demolition teams can assess the material, determine the appropriate removal method, and arrange hauling once the concrete has been broken down.

Debris removal is an essential part of the demolition process. Leaving broken concrete, wood, metal, drywall, and other materials on the property can create safety hazards and interfere with future construction.

Demolition Permits and Project Planning

Some demolition projects require permits, inspections, utility coordination, or other approvals before work can begin. Requirements may depend on the property type, project size, location, and scope of demolition.

Property owners should discuss permit requirements with their demolition contractor before scheduling the work. A professional company can help identify the documents and approvals that may be needed and explain the general process.

Planning should also include access to the property, protection of nearby structures, utility considerations, equipment placement, and debris hauling. Taking care of these details early can help reduce delays and improve overall project coordination.
